Output 5af1ff8873bf31f9d830b8d28dcf90944c690f231017dd17614814f300b8af57:0

value
3016099355
script pubkey
OP_0 OP_PUSHBYTES_20 8b049cc390124695b23f085517c08542427d1d9e
address
tb1q3vzfesuszfrftv3lpp230sy9gfp868v7qwr4ch
transaction
5af1ff8873bf31f9d830b8d28dcf90944c690f231017dd17614814f300b8af57
confirmations
104693
spent
true